What Makes Cloud Hosting Ideal for Belarusian Startups?
Cloud hosting stands out for startups because it transforms IT infrastructure from a fixed cost into a variable expense that grows with your revenue. Unlike traditional VPS or dedicated servers, cloud platforms allow you to start small with minimal resources and seamlessly scale up to hundreds of servers as your user base expandsβperfect for handling viral growth or seasonal demand fluctuations common in the startup world.
For Belarusian startups specifically, cloud hosting solves critical challenges including geographic flexibility, data sovereignty concerns, and payment processing limitations. Look for providers with data centers in nearby regions like Poland, Lithuania, or Germany for low-latency connections, support for payment methods accessible in Belarus, and compliance with both local regulations and EU data protection standards.
Key Factors to Consider
- Scalability & Auto-Scaling: Choose platforms with automatic scaling and load balancing to handle traffic spikes without manual intervention, ensuring your startup's website or app remains responsive during critical growth periods.
- Transparent Pricing & Cost Control: Look for pay-as-you-go models with clear billing, cost monitoring dashboards, and the ability to set spending limits to prevent unexpected charges while maintaining predictable operational expenses.
- Data Center Proximity & Performance: Select providers with data centers in or near Eastern Europe (Poland, Baltics, Finland) to ensure low latency for Belarusian users and fast connections to both EU and Russian markets.
- 24/7 Technical Support & Reliability: Prioritize hosts offering round-the-clock support in Russian or English, 99.9%+ uptime guarantees, and robust SLAs to minimize downtime that could damage your startup's reputation.
